Hereafter, a psychic's journey

Hereafter is a sleeper, many here may appreciate.
Just rented it.
http://www.imdb.com/title/tt1212419/

It passes on the typical Hollywood melodrama-scary scenario,
in favor of 3 characters dealing with loss of a loved one, psychic gifts, and an NDE experience.

Three stories that merge in a gradual manner, through subtle moves of fate. Reflecting synchronicities we all can relate to.

It doesn't reveal anything really new to SF members, but tells a charming, complex story that many people could believe possible.
Interestingly it portrays several mediums as fakes, with Mat Damon as a gifted yet reluctant psychic-reader.

It's quite slow paced, compared to most Hollywood fare, yet reflects how events often unfold in the real world.
Through hints, suggestions, coincidences, and glimpses of truth unfolding amidst our doubts and fears.
And how the heart senses the way when our mind only knows confusion.

It begins with a dramatic tsunami, a pretty remarkable filmmaking achievement.

It's certainly not for everyone, as the story development is far more naturalistic that typical dramatic films, and many might get bored.

But anyone with a genuine interest in psychic-spiritual realities should find it engrossing. Even though it explores familiar territory...of NDE's , psychic readings and sibling soul connection.... the stories eventually entwine,,, and reveals how life is like a river, that follows it's own path, one we often cannot forsee.

While the ending was more predictable than I might wish, the character's journeys are truly interesting-entertaining ones with a good number of twists-surprises.
